Slashing Simulator is exactly what it sounds like. You slash things, you get stronger, and then you slash bigger things. It’s a classic Roblox grind loop, and honestly it works pretty well if you’re into that kind of game.
What You Actually Do in the Game
The core gameplay is simple. You equip a sword, walk up to enemies or objects, and start slashing. Every hit builds up your damage stat, and as you get stronger you unlock new areas and tougher enemies to fight.
There are different worlds to progress through, each one ramping up the difficulty and the rewards. You’ll collect coins and gems as you grind, which you can spend on new swords, pets, and upgrades. Pets are a big deal here since they give you passive boosts that stack on top of your base stats.
Rebirths are also part of the loop. Once you hit a certain power level, you can rebirth to reset your progress in exchange for a permanent multiplier. It’s the kind of mechanic that keeps the grind going way longer than you’d expect.
The Good Stuff and the Frustrating Parts
The game is pretty easy to pick up and play for a few minutes at a time. It’s low stress, the progression feels steady early on, and unlocking a new sword or world gives you that little dopamine hit that keeps you coming back.
That said, the grind gets brutal the further in you go. Later rebirths take forever, and if you’re not buying game passes or getting lucky with rare pets, progress basically slows to a crawl. The game also isn’t super active anymore, so don’t expect a packed server or regular big updates.
It’s not a dead game, but it’s not popping off either. If you enjoy idle-style simulators and don’t mind grinding solo, you’ll get some decent playtime out of it. Just don’t go in expecting a massive thriving community.
